Output 53ac7426eb9c33798fe23eb07f3766f016d47ca7af5c0e90e6e1d1fe3c533415:1

value
1670126
script pubkey
OP_0 OP_PUSHBYTES_20 ddcae49d68b47b7bc7f6b76d36fc2d62dd280e63
address
ltc1qmh9wf8tgk3ahh3lkkakndlpdvtwjsrnrrgse3c
transaction
53ac7426eb9c33798fe23eb07f3766f016d47ca7af5c0e90e6e1d1fe3c533415
spent
true